Job description

The Material Handler is responsible for the safe and efficient movement of materials throughout the facility, including raw materials, work-in-progress (WIP), and finished goods, while maintaining accurate inventory records and supporting production operations. This position plays a crucial role in maintaining smooth facility operations and ensuring materials are available when needed.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Operate various types of material handling equipment, primarily forklifts (stand-up and sit-down), safely and efficiently
  • Perform daily safety inspections of lift equipment and complete required documentation
  • Load and unload trucks according to shipping and receiving schedules
  • Store and retrieve pallets within the plant, documenting inventory locations using handheld electronic devices
  • Stage materials at equipment locations according to production schedules
  • Move and manage Work-in-Process (WIP) pallets between machine locations and rack storage
  • Maintain organized storage areas and implement proper rack numbering systems
  • Perform inventory cycle counts and maintain accurate records
  • Complete all required safety documentation, checklists, and logs
  • Maintain cleanliness standards through 5S practices, including removal of empty pallets and waste management
  • Work in a safe manner
  • Participate actively in Printpack’s Continuous Improvement Program
  • Other duties as assigned

Physical Demands:

The associate will be exposed to the manufacturing environment where hazards and requirements may include but are not limited to: Must be able to lift and handle objects weighing up to 50 pounds Standing/walking for extended periods (8-12 hour shifts) Frequent bending, twisting, and reaching Proficiency in grasping, pushing, pulling, and fine motor skills Work in various temperature conditions Exposure to normal warehouse environment Good Eye and Hand coordination Regular exposure to moving machinery Use of ladders and other equipment Forklift certification or ability to obtain forklift and pallet jack certification Ability to wear required PPE (hearing protection, steel-toe shoes, safety glasses)

Travel Requirements: Travel is not required in this position.

Work Conditions:

The majority of tasks will be performed in a manufacturing setting with exposure to: Noise levels above 85 dB Operation of complex machinery Solvents, fumes and inks Variable Temperatures Must be able to work flexible shifts May require nights, weekends, and holidays. An additional $2.50/hr premium for hours worked on NIGHT Shift only (qualifying hours vary by location).
